Griffis Sculpture Park : Up Close to the Art
Since the early 60’s, the steel sculptures of Larry Griffis, Jr. and other international artists have been residing in the woods, fields, and even ponds of Griffis Sculpture Park. The park features over 250 large scale sculptures. Here, we highlight just a handful of present and past works.
